At the moment it comes with 4 sound selections:
- Ford Mustang 5.0L GT
- Ford Shelby GT500
- Chevrolet C8
- Dodge SRT 392.

Does the app allow selecting which existing sound is played or allow replacing the existing sound with something new?
The kit comes preloaded with 4 sounds.

The app will be available in the spring and here's how it works.

The app configures the controller when the car is stationary and not in motion. Once the car is in motion the app is inoperable for safety reasons.

The controller has 2 knobs: 1) - A volume/power knob so you can control the volume, or turn the whole thing off whenever you want. 2) - A knob with 4 positions which allows you to toggle between 4 sounds.

When the car is stationary and your phone has a wi-fi connection you have access to the sound library, with numerous sounds including futuristic, sci-fi sounds as well as a wide variety of iconic ICE engines. We're designing more and more sounds every week and we intend to have hundreds available. All of these sounds are tied to the dynamics of the vehicle, throttle position, wheel speed, engine load etc., so the sounds change in real time as you drive through different conditions. Driving hard in to corners, up hills, under acceleration, deceleration, simulated gear shifts (you can change shift points through through the app) and more.

You'll also be able to modify the sounds further to your liking with effects and filters like EQ, reverb, phasers etc..... Save your presets and have sounds that are unique to you.

Once the car is in motion, the app no longer functions and the controller becomes the user interface, with only the functionality of the 2 knobs available.

Integrating iconic sound effects from television and movies is something a lot of people have asked about, so you're not alone. It's certainly a possibility but there are some IP issues we have to work around.

We're looking into licensing some of that stuff in addition to designing unique sounds you haven't heard before.

Probably no surprise, but Star Wars sounds are by far the most requested with TIE Fighter being #1 - followed by Millennium Falcon -
